    Social media is a fantastic way to get in front of your target audience but it is absurdly easy to fall into toxic social media habits that alienate your fans. Avoid these traps to improve your social media presence. "Set it and Forget (about) it" - This is one of the biggest social media traps companies fall into - they open a social media account, post a few times then never touch it again. These accounts get very little attention and are quickly forgotten by the target audience. This trap is especially dangerous when combined with paid advertising where those looking at your ad will ultimately visit your social media account and dismiss your efforts as fake. "Unattended Autopilot" - The next social media trap for companies comes from the allure of automation. Many businesses use tools like Hootsuite or Buffer to schedule their posts and simplify their marketing flow. The pitfall here is to go so deep into automating social media posts that you remove the human element entirely. We've all seen these accounts - spamming content at all hours to every platform without commentary or relevance to their own product with the sole purpose of driving up the number of posts. Unfortunately, this behavior typically leads people to the unfollow button. "Guess Who Posted" - This happens when a company does not establish a cohesive brand voice across all media but often have multiple people posting on behalf of the company. It results in an inconsistent message across social platforms and decreases brand authority with the audience, which is typically the opposite effect you want from your social media efforts. "Its All About ME!" - If your goal is to chase away customers and annoy your audience, making every post an advertisement for how great your company is would be a fantastic way to achieve that goal.     "The Latest Trends in the Cleaning Industry In the cleaning industry, we can see more than a dozen things that require regular cleaning like windows, desks, carpets, garbage compartments. We see a kitchenette with a tile flooring, equipment and dishes. We examine a lounge and see a complex room with upholstered furniture, lamps, hardwood floors, decorative carpets, window hangings and more. A strong cleaning service takes in all the parts that make up the whole picture, every detail that needs a specific type of attention to clean properly. Cleaning services including maid and janitorial companies are in a bidding war to get the best opportunities available. These opportunities include cleaning offices, homes, stores, medical facilities, schools, warehouses and more. General cleaning services, and especially residential services, are fantastic for freeing up your time to focus on more important activities.  The cleaning service industry includes residential cleaning, commercial services, special cleaning and laundry / dry cleaning services. The cleaning industry is vulnerable to the economic downturn. During the most recent recession,  revenue in the cleaning industry declined by 5.3% in 2008 and 6.1% in 2009. Since the recession,  the cleaning industry recovered much of the economic power it enjoyed pre-recession.In 2015, it generated $ 51 billion in revenues. This recent growth can be attributed to both unemployment and office vacancy rates . In other words - people have more money to spend on cleaning services.   • Remember, there is a REASON they spend their time within the social ecosystem on Yelp and not Facebook – because that’s the community they PREFER.
  • Dear Marriott: Pay Attention Consider this horrifying example for Marriott. I did a quick check of Google Sidewiki (a plug-in for Firefox and Internet Explorer that lets you comment on Web pages, and those comments are “stuck” the Web page like a Post-It note). I found this solitary post, ripping Marriott for not removing this guy from their email newsletter list. I’m not sure what’s worse, the company not paying attention to secondary and tertiary layers of the social Web and thus not finding this, or knowing about it and not leaving a reply. Either way, their silence is deafening.
  • Do millions of people use Sidewiki? Not yet, but since it’s a Google project, there’s a fair chance it will take off. And for the people that are already using Sidewiki, doesn’t this impact how you perceive Marriott? And now I’ve shared it with all of you, so a comment on a “minor” social outpost continues to fester, unabated.
